I stayed in Prague with my family for two weeks a while back. For the full two weeks our stay was top notch.
First of all, communication was friendly, simple, clear and fast. We noticed that the staff worked well as a team which made customer service flawless. They are committed and visibly aim to provide the best possible service in which they do not overdo it. For example, they are present when you have a question and at the same time are not in your face 24/7. This resulted in a relaxing stay. We knew exactly what to expect. Check-in didn't take long and before we knew it we were in our hotel room. Which brings me to the next point.
The room was beautiful. We enjoyed two wonderfully soft beds. Although the room was not very wide, it gave a spacious feeling because the ceiling was very high. In addition, they use calm and luxurious colors for the wallpaper, carpet and curtains. The bathroom had two different lights so you could go with sheet light and dimmed light. The shower was neat and clean and you could use two different shower heads with somewhat stronger and lesser water pressure.
Note that there is not a lot of storage space for clothes, which isn't really a problem if you are only staying for about 1 to 7 days (we were there for a remarkably long time).
Breakfast has a wide range of choices. I will name the, for me, most notable ones. Every morning you can order a freshly baked omelet or simple fried egg. In terms of bread, you have the basics: croissants and white or brown slices, as well as real quality bakery bread. There was a wide selection of cereal/granola and what I noticed was that you could also have chia seeds (I don't come across this often in hotels). There are options for vegans, vegetarians and even allergies are taken into account, but if there are questions about allergies I recommend contacting the hotel. Also during breakfast, there are constantly staff members around to clean up dirty dishes or answer questions, without really “bothering” you.
Oh and, quick in between: they have umbrellas in case it rains!
Finally, I have no major points to mention that were a little less. I really enjoyed the stay and am grateful for the experience. Staying at Mgallery in the Old Town Prague I definitely recommend!
